Output 86a99df09daebe7bbcd83ccb8d024e1def436bc67c526caef173ae5aa456ef19:1

value
345288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 536c62e5e256fce08a7c33ad0610fefaaab55d44 OP_EQUALVERIFY OP_CHECKSIG
address
18c6vjf9zPDemVRirygj1veuhR78VL6x8v
transaction
86a99df09daebe7bbcd83ccb8d024e1def436bc67c526caef173ae5aa456ef19
confirmations
561263
spent
true